Skip to content
#

iso14229

Here are 28 public repositories matching this topic...

uds

Python package for Unified Diagnostic Services (UDS, ISO 14229) communication. Provides a common API across diagnostic buses (CAN, Ethernet, LIN, FlexRay, K-Line) and can be extended to custom transports.

  • Updated Jun 11, 2026
  • Python

Portable ISO 14229 (UDS) automotive diagnostics stack in C for embedded ECUs: server + client, table-driven dispatcher with ISO 14229-1 NRC priority, zero-malloc static memory, ISO-TP (ISO 15765-2) over CAN / CAN-FD, Zephyr and bare-metal, MISRA-aligned, with Wireshark dissector, Python bindings and HTML session dashboard.

  • Updated Jun 16, 2026
  • C

Improve this page

Add a description, image, and links to the iso14229 topic page so that developers can more easily learn about it.

Curate this topic

Add this topic to your repo

To associate your repository with the iso14229 topic, visit your repo's landing page and select "manage topics."

Learn more